Package style and outline
Dimensions in mm (1mm = 0.0394“)
Features
¼” gold- or nickel-plated FASTON
terminals
Isolation voltage 3000 V~
Mesa glass-passivated chips
Blocking voltage up to 2200 V
Low forward voltage drop
UL registered E 148688
Applications
Supplies for DC power equipment
Input rectifiers for PWM inverters
Battery DC power supplies
Field supply of DC motors
Advantages
Easy to mount with one screw
Space and weight savings
Improved temperature and power
cycling capability
